Goa: Rane to present vote-on-account today
Panaji, Mar 7: Chief Minister Pratapsinh Rane to present a four-month vote-on-account today in the Goa Legislative Assembly.
The five-day Budget Session, which began yesterday, is the last session of the present House as its term ends in May end. The new government will present the full budget.
In the 40-member House, the Congress has 18 members and is supported by two NCP members, one independent and an MGP member. The BJP has 15 members and is backed by the lone UGDP member Mathanhy Saldanha who was stripped of his right to vote and participate in debates following a High Court directive after he was disqualified by the Speaker. A BJP member, Babu Azgaonkar, had quit to become a minister in the Rane government.
